Comprehending Your Window Systems


Before diving into upkeep treatments, homeowners gain from establishing an essential understanding of their window types and elements. Modern windows include a number of incorporated systems that interact to supply insulation, ventilation, security, and visual appeal. The primary elements include the frame structure, which might be built from wood, vinyl, aluminum, or composite products; the glazing system, consisting of several panes of glass separated by insulating gas spaces; the weatherstripping products that produce seals versus air and water infiltration; and the operating hardware consisting of locks, hinges, manages, and tilt systems.

Each window material presents special upkeep requirements that directly influence care strategies. Wood frames require routine painting or staining to safeguard against wetness damage and need vigilance for indications of rot or insect infestation. Vinyl frames, while usually low-maintenance, can become breakable in time and might need regular examination of welded corners and weatherstripping. Aluminum frames, known for their strength and slim profiles, need particular attention to thermal bridging problems and routine lubrication of moving components. Comprehending these material-specific characteristics makes it possible for property owners to tailor their maintenance approaches properly, ensuring that well-intentioned care efforts produce favorable instead of detrimental results.

Routine Cleaning and Inspection Protocols


Establishing a constant cleansing and examination schedule forms the foundation of effective window maintenance. Market specialists advise carrying out comprehensive window examinations a minimum of twice each year, preferably throughout spring and fall shifts when weather condition patterns shift substantially. These bi-annual examinations should analyze both exterior and interior surface areas, with specific attention to locations that experience sped up wear or build up debris.

The cleansing procedure begins with removing loose dirt and particles from window surfaces utilizing a soft brush or microfiber fabric. For exterior glass, a service of mild meal soap and water applied with a soft squeegee or lint-free fabric normally is enough for routine cleansing. house owners must avoid abrasive cleaners, severe chemicals, or rough scrubbing materials that can scratch glass surfaces or damage protective coverings. Professional glass cleaners work well for removing persistent fingerprints, grease, or difficult water spots, though checking a little unnoticeable area first assists avoid potential damage to specialty coatings or tints.

Throughout cleaning up sessions, inspectors ought to evaluate the condition of all visible parts. This assessment consists of examining for cracked or broken glass, analyzing weatherstripping for gaps, tears, or compression, checking frame surfaces for damage or degeneration, and verifying that running hardware functions smoothly. Documenting findings throughout each examination develops a valuable upkeep history that assists identify emerging problems before they intensify into pricey repair work.

Weatherstripping: The Critical Seal


Weatherstripping represents the unsung hero of window performance, quietly avoiding air leaks that drive energy costs and compromise indoor comfort. This versatile material, set up around sash perimeters and door frames, compresses when windows near to create a protective barrier against drafts, wetness, and outside noise. Over time, weatherstripping goes through substantial stress from duplicated compression, temperature level cycling, and direct exposure to ultraviolet radiation, slowly losing its effectiveness and needing replacement.

Recognizing jeopardized weatherstripping involves visual inspection and easy practical tests. Property owners should search for visible cracks, tears, or breaks in the material, locations where the weatherstripping has actually pulled away from its mounting surface, and flattened or compressed sections that no longer provide substantial resistance when compressed between fingers. The candle test, moving a lit candle light gradually around closed window perimeters on a windy day, reveals air leaks through flame discrepancy that frequently gets away notice through typical feeling.

Replacement weatherstripping products are available in numerous configurations consisting of V-strip foam tape, tubular rubber or vinyl gaskets, and felt strips. Selection depends upon window type, environment conditions, and budget plan factors to consider. Setup typically includes cleaning up the application surface completely, getting rid of old weatherstripping totally, determining and cutting brand-new material to exact lengths, and applying according to manufacturer instructions with proper adhesives or self-adhesive backing.

Hardware Maintenance and Operating Mechanisms


The mechanical parts allowing window operation need regular attention to guarantee smooth function and safe and secure closure. Window hardware includes locks, handles, hinges, tilt latches, and balance systems, each serving particular functions that jointly figure out window performance. Neglecting hardware maintenance often results in significantly tough operation, compromised security, and ultimate component failure.

Lubrication represents the cornerstone of hardware upkeep. Moving parts such as hinge pins, lock systems, and tilt latches take advantage of periodic application of silicone-based lubes or graphite powder. These lubricants provide smooth operation without attracting dirt and particles that can accumulate with oil-based items. House owners must apply lube sparingly, clean away excess, and run the window several cycles to disperse the lube evenly throughout the mechanism.

Lock modification ends up being needed when windows fail to close totally or when locks feel loose or unresponsive. Most contemporary windows include modification screws that manage latch engagement depth. Tightening or loosening up these screws, usually situated near the lock mechanism, can bring back proper positioning and protected closure. When change proves inadequate, hardware replacement might be required, needing suitable replacement parts sourced from the window maker or third-party suppliers.

Glass Care and Structural Integrity


Maintaining glass integrity extends beyond cleaning to incorporate defense against damage and prompt repair of any concerns. While contemporary glazing systems prove remarkably durable, thermal tension, effect damage, and seal failures can compromise performance and need professional attention. Property owners must comprehend basic glass maintenance concepts while acknowledging the limitations of do-it-yourself repair work.

Minor scratches in glass surfaces can in some cases be decreased using specialized polishing compounds meant for glass repair. However, much deeper scratches, chips, or cracks normally require pane replacement rather than repair attempts that might aggravate the damage. House owners ought to attend to any glass damage immediately, as apparently small issues can progress rapidly, especially under thermal stress or impact loads.

Insulated glass units, including two or more panes separated by gas-filled spaces, need particular attention to seal integrity. Seal failure manifests as fogging or condensation between panes, showing that the hermetic seal has been jeopardized and the insulating gas got away. While exterior cleansing can not resolve this internal problem, acknowledging seal failure triggers prompt system replacement before visible damage worsens or insulation efficiency break down substantially.

Seasonal Maintenance Considerations


Different seasons present unique window upkeep obstacles and opportunities. Spring maintenance following winter season's departure offers chance for extensive inspection after thermal stress and prospective storm damage. This evaluation needs to validate that all operating mechanisms made it through winter intact, analyze weatherstripping for compression set or damage, and clean tracks and channels that may have built up winter particles.

Summer's heat and extreme ultraviolet direct exposure accelerate deterioration of exposed products, making this a perfect time to inspect and change any weatherstripping showing summer wear, tidy and oil hardware before fall's increased usage, and use protective treatments to wood frames if required. Fall maintenance focuses on preparing windows for winter season obstacles, guaranteeing seals are intact, weatherstripping remains in good condition, and operating mechanisms are lubed and functioning correctly before winter needs maximum performance from window systems.

Winter season window care, while less extensive than other seasons, should consist of keeping an eye on for condensation issues that might indicate interior humidity issues or seal failures, keeping tracks clear of ice accumulation that can harm operating systems, and dealing with any drafts without delay to avoid energy losses throughout peak heating season.

Often Asked Questions


How typically should windows be replaced rather than fixed?

Window replacement decisions depend on several aspects including the age of the windows, the nature of existing problems, energy efficiency objectives, and spending plan factors to consider. Windows approaching or exceeding their expected life-span, generally twenty to thirty years for most quality setups, often show better candidates for replacement than repair. However, windows with separated damage such as broken glass, stopped working hardware, or shabby weatherstripping can financially extend their life span through targeted repairs. Expert evaluation provides valuable insight into whether repair or replacement represents the more sensible financial investment for specific circumstances.

What triggers condensation on window surface areas, and how can it be dealt with?

Interior surface condensation arises from excess humidity within the home calling cooler window surfaces. This phenomenon suggests that indoor moisture levels exceed what the window glass surface temperature level can manage without producing visible water. Solutions consist of enhancing ventilation through exhaust fans and opening windows briefly, utilizing dehumidifiers in humid environments or seasons, ensuring exhaust systems vent appropriately to exterior instead of attics or crawl areas, and thinking about window upgrades with improved thermal performance that raise interior glass surface area temperature levels. Condensation in between panes indicates sealed system failure needing replacement of the insulated glass system.

Can DIY upkeep space window warranties?

Numerous window makers need expert installation and defined maintenance treatments to keep service warranty protection. Homeowners need to evaluate service warranty documents thoroughly before carrying out maintenance tasks that might affect coverage. Normally, routine cleaning and lubrication using manufacturer-approved items falls within appropriate upkeep activities. However, adjustments to hardware, use of unsuitable cleaner, or improper repair work may void warranty protections. When unpredictability exists, consulting the maker or a qualified service provider before proceeding safeguards both the guarantee and the window system's integrity.

What are the most common signs that window upkeep is needed?

Caution indications indicating necessary window upkeep consist of challenging operation requiring excessive force to open or close, visible damage to frames, glass, or weatherstripping, drafts felt near closed windows detectable by hand or candle light test, condensation in between panes or on interior surface areas, air leaks noticeable through smoke or incense motion, pest invasion around window perimeters, and water spots or damage on surrounding walls or trim. Resolving these warning indications promptly prevents minor issues from intensifying into significant problems needing extensive repair or total replacement.
